β¦ Synopsis
Let \ be a nonnegative homogeneous function on R n . General structure of the set of numerical pairs ($, *), for which the function (1&\ * (x)) $ + is positive definite on R n is investigated; a criterion for positive definiteness of this function is given in terms of completely monotonic functions; a connection of this problem with the Schoenberg problem on positive definiteness of the function exp(&\ * (x)) is found. We also obtain a general sufficient condition of Polya type for a function f ( (x)) to be positive definite on R n .
